The Commerce Commission has filed its first criminal cartel charges against two construction companies and directors, accusing them of rigging publicly funded construction contracts. The antitrust regulator filed the charges in the Auckland district court, but didn’t name the companies or directors, saying it won’t provide further comment. The charges followed an investigation into claims the companies and directors colluded to rig bids for Auckland infrastructure projects, it said. “Bid-rigging of publicly funded co...
